Management Options for Infectious Mononucleosis

Nonpharmacologic Treatment


Nonpharmacologic treatment is an essential part of managing IM. The mainstay of therapy includes restriction of activity. Adequate rest is important, but bed rest is not required. It is also important to stay hydrated and maintain adequate nutrition because IM may lead to a decrease in appetite. Maintaining adequate hydration is even more important in individuals taking NSAIDs for symptomatic relief to avoid renal insufficiency.
